摘要
The structure and different decay modes of the X(3872) resonance are described in a constituent quark model as dynamically generated by the coupling of a molecular DD* state with a c (c) over bar (2(3)P(1)) state. We also obtain in the D*D* J(PC) = 1(--) channel a bound state that can be identify with the Y(4008) charmonium state. Other possible molecular states in the hidden bottom sector are discussed.
